On a 2003 Ford 4.6
The firing order is ( 1 - 3 - 7 - 2 - 6 - 5 - 4 - 8 )
A 2003 has the Coil On Plug ( C.O.P. ) ignition system with ( 8 ) individual coils
The engine cylinder locations are numbered :
firewall
4 - 8
3 - 7
2 - 6
1 - 5
front of vehicle

On the Ford 4.0 liter OHV , V6 engine : The spark plug firing order is ( 1 - 4 - 2 - 5 - 3 - 6 ) 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- The engine cylinder locations are numbered : 3 - 6 2 - 5 1 - 4 front of vehicle 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- The coil pack towers are numbered : coil-----3 - 4 pack----2 - 6 plug-----1 - 5
